Event Or Travel Coordinator

This part-time gig is an excellent option because you don’t need a degree or any kind of certificate to become an event planner. So long as you’re organized and detail-oriented, you can start up your own business. It’s never too late!

You could start by reaching out to friends and family members that need help hosting any kind of social gathering. Over time, you could build yourself a professional profile. On a similar note, you could also look into becoming a travel agent.

You’d be surprised by just how much you can make by helping different types of groups plan trips. You could even get a part-time gig at a hotel or hospitality agency.
